After a few months the battery developed a defect. I registered the vacuum on Tinecos web site (the hardest thing is finding the serial number — its not the number on the battery, but rather a sticker inside the vacuum, that you can only see once you remove the dust container!). Anyhow, after registering, I sent a short video (under 20 seconds) showing the problem (the battery blinking red and not charging), and Tineco shipped me a new battery (arrived in 2-3 days), no questions asked.

> 3 dayI did a TON of research about different vacuums before deciding to buy this one. Im the kind of person to do extensive research before a big purchase and this vacuum hit all my marks. It is a really good vacuum, and I dont regret buying it at all. However, there are both good and bad things about it. I live in an apartment with both hard floors and carpet and I have a cat. I wanted a vacuum that was good on all floors and was good with pet hair. This vacuum is VERY good with pet hair. My cat sheds like crazy. Every time I use this thing, it picks up a lot. Its good with carpet and hard floors but sometimes the wheels dont rotate enough and theres a little bit of scratching on the hard floors. I dont mind it, though. Its not very often and not intense. The vacuum is relatively quiet compared to others Ive owned and being so small, its easy to store. It doesnt get very close to edges or corners but the plethora of add-ons really help with that. Just snap on the thin nozzle and corners are clean. Its pretty lightweight and and I LOVE the switch that keeps the trigger down for you because after holding down on it for ten minutes, my finger starts to hurt. The charging station (see image) works fine on the floor. As a renter, I was worried Id have to bolt it to a wall. You do not have to. While the small thing is pretty powerful, Id call this a good apartment vacuum. I dont think Id use it to clean a whole house, too much space and the battery can run down low easily. I do 5-10 minutes twice a week and after about two weeks it needs recharging. Supposedly theres an app you can get with this vacuum? Havent touched it. Not necessary. Now, some of the complaints. This vacuum requires *maintenance*. I have long hair and if I dont cut out the hair after a few uses, the vacuum goes nuts with extra suction. In addition, the dust sensor essentially just tracks how much suction the vacuum thinks it needs to use to pick up dirt. That being said, I have found this vacuum does NOT work on my bathroom rug or thick carpets which might easily create a suction problem. The entire dust sensor lights up red and the vacuum has a little panic attack. Better on standard or flat carpets or hard floors. DEFINITELY follow all the maintenance and cleaning rules. After having the vacuum about a month, I was wondering why it suddenly using lots more suction and causing a fit. The pre-filter in the vacuum was ridden with dust and needed to be washed, but thats on me. Problem mostly cleared up after that. Definitely empty the dust collector after every use and you may need to reach inside to pull out clumps of hair or fuzz. If the vacuum does have a problem (ie extra suction, not spinning, stuck on floor) I give it a good clean, remove any hair, and turn it off and on. That seems to do the trick. Overall, I like this vacuum and its good for an apartment with a cat. Its not perfect and a little pricey but splitting it three ways with my roommates makes it worth it. Happy with my purchase!
